About Us

Oregon Park Baseball was organized many years ago for the purpose of developing, promoting and operating a youth baseball program in affiliation with a national organization. At the current time, that national organization is Dizzy Dean, Inc. Oregon Park Baseball Association Mission Statement
Oregon Park Baseball Association will seek to instill, the youth of West Cobb – Georgia, community ideals of good sportsmanship, honesty, loyalty, courage and reverence, so they may be finer, stronger and happier youths who will grow to be good, clean, healthy adults.

Code of Conduct
Consistent with this, the mission of Oregon Park Baseball is to provide all participants a wholesome environment in which to compete and play baseball, free from inappropriate conduct and behavior by players, coaches, parents and other attendees. In this regard, Oregon Park Baseball adopts the following as its sportsmanship code:
• Develop a strong, clean, healthy body, mind and soul.
• Develop a strong urge for sportsman-like conduct.
• Develop an understanding of and respect of the Rules.
• Develop courage in defeat, tolerance and modesty in victory.
• Develop control over emotions and speech.
• Develop a spirit of cooperation and team play.
• Develop into true citizens.

In order to accomplish these goals, parents, coaches and league members should strive to develop the following qualities and attributes:
• A positive self image
• A spirit of cooperation and team play
• Self control over emotions and speech
• An attitude of sportsmanship
• Courage in defeat; tolerance and modesty in victory
